Frequently Asked Questions

How can I find a reputable optometrist in or near Argyle, FL?

In Argyle and the surrounding Washington County area, start by asking for recommendations from your primary care physician at a local clinic or from neighbors. You can also use online directories from vision insurance providers or search for "optometrist near Argyle, FL" to find practices in nearby towns like Chipley or Marianna, which offer more options. Checking reviews on Google or health-specific sites for these nearby clinics can help gauge patient satisfaction.

What eye care services are typically available at optometry practices serving the Argyle community?

Optometrists serving Argyle and rural Northwest Florida typically offer comprehensive eye exams, prescriptions for glasses and contact lenses, and management of common conditions like dry eye, glaucoma, and diabetic eye disease. Given the area's demographics, many also provide pediatric eye care and testing for age-related macular degeneration. For specialized surgical care, they will refer patients to ophthalmologists in larger regional centers like Panama City or Tallahassee.

Do optometrists near Argyle, FL accept my vision or medical insurance?

Acceptance varies by practice. Many optometry offices in the Chipley or Marianna areas, which serve Argyle residents, accept major vision plans like VSP or EyeMed, as well as Medicare and Medicaid for medically necessary exams. It's crucial to call the specific office ahead of your appointment to verify they are in-network with your plan. Some smaller, independent practices may also offer affordable self-pay options for patients without vision coverage.

What should I consider when choosing an optometrist in a rural area like Argyle?

Given Argyle's rural setting, key factors include the optometrist's proximity and office hours, as you may need to drive to a neighboring town. Consider their range of on-site services, such as having a full optical lab for quicker glasses turnaround. It's also wise to check if they have experience managing eye conditions common in an aging population and if they offer emergency eye care services for urgent issues, reducing the need for a long trip to an urban emergency room.

How far in advance do I typically need to book an eye exam with an optometrist serving Argyle, FL?

Appointment availability can vary. For routine exams at popular practices in nearby towns like Chipley, booking 2-4 weeks in advance is common, especially for evening or Saturday hours. New patient appointments may require more lead time. For urgent concerns, many offices keep slots open for same-day or next-day visits—always call to explain your situation. During back-to-school or end-of-year insurance deadline periods, plan to schedule even earlier.

Finding the Right Pediatric Eye Doctor for Your Child in Argyle, FL

As a parent in Argyle, ensuring your child's health is a top priority, and that includes their vision. A pediatric eye doctor, or pediatric optometrist, specializes in the unique visual development of infants, children, and teenagers. Their expertise goes beyond checking for 20/20 vision; they assess how your child's eyes work together, track, focus, and process visual information, which is crucial for learning and development.

Why is a specialized pediatric eye doctor important? Children's eyes are constantly developing, and vision problems can often go unnoticed. Kids may not complain about blurry vision because they don't know what "clear" looks like. In our sunny Argyle climate, where outdoor play is a year-round activity, protecting young eyes from harmful UV rays is also a key concern. A pediatric eye doctor can provide guidance on protective sunglasses and sports eyewear suitable for our active Florida lifestyle.

When should your child see a pediatric eye doctor? The American Optometric Association recommends the first comprehensive eye exam at 6 months, again at age 3, and before starting first grade. However, don't wait for a scheduled exam if you notice signs like squinting, tilting the head, covering one eye, excessive clumsiness, or avoiding activities like reading or coloring. Early detection of conditions like amblyopia (lazy eye) or strabismus (crossed eyes) is critical for effective treatment.

For Argyle families, choosing a local pediatric eye doctor offers significant benefits. They understand the community and can provide continuity of care as your child grows. When searching for a provider, look for an optometrist who specifically lists pediatric care or children's vision services. A child-friendly office with a welcoming environment can make the experience positive, reducing anxiety for both you and your child. Prepare for the visit by explaining what will happen in simple terms and bringing a favorite toy or comfort item.

Your child's vision is a fundamental part of their ability to learn, play, and explore the world around them. By partnering with a skilled pediatric eye doctor in Argyle, you are investing in their long-term eye health and academic success. Regular, specialized eye care is a proactive step in giving your child the clear vision they need to thrive in school and beyond.
